ABSTRACT:
An apparatus for and a method of treatment of animals, including humans, with a pulsating electrical potential that is applied across electrodes placed on the animals. In a first embodiment the pulsating electrical potential has a first characteristic, including pulse repetition rate, pulse amplitude, and pulse polarity, for a first period of time and then a second characteristic, again including pulse repetition rate, pulse amplitude and pulse polarity, for a second period of time. In a second embodiment, the electrodes and their placement on the animal are controlled so that the electrical potential has a voltage-to-current ratio within an optimum range.
